I am trying to run marvin tests on cloudstack 4.3. the steps that i
followed are as follows :

1. build marvin from cloudstack 4.3 local repo using : 'mvn -P developer
-pl :cloud-marvin'
2. copied tools/marvin/dist/Marvin-0.1.0.tar to the server where i want to
run marvin tests.
3. successfully installed marvin
